When considering dental restorations, the use of fixed partial dentures is one of the most widely accepted treatment options. In the past, fabrication was done using traditional techniques and the conventional workflow was by far the popular method; however, nowadays digital workflows are being used as a means to produce the prosthesis. This systematic review aims to compare the workflows by considering their respective qualities, such as precision, efficiency, cost-effectiveness, and clinical performance. A complete search has been carried out to incorporate any relevant studies published between the years 2012 and 2023 in databases such as Scopus, Web of Science, PubMed, ScienceDirect, and Cochrane Library. Two independent reviewers screened articles for inclusion and assessed the studies' methodological quality rating via the NIH Tool. A total of 22 relevant articles were reviewed after a systematic search strategy. The main outcome of the review was digital workflows were found to reduce working time, eliminate the selection of trays, minimize material consumption, and enhance patient comfort and acceptance. The studies also showed that digital workflows resulted in greater patient satisfaction and higher success rates than conventional workflows. Workflows for digital dentistry demonstrated to be better than traditional ones due to the cost-effectiveness, accuracy, and time optimization for the fabrication of fixed prostheses.

Digital smile designing (DSD) is a concept of dentistry which combines the old and the new and becomes a different world in the world of smile aesthetics and functionality. Dental aesthetics is not just a cosmetic issue but a multidimensional part of oral health that has a great impact on psychological well-being, social life, functional capabilities, and, hence, the quality of life. To put it simply, the recognition of its significance stresses the necessity of complete dental care which is the one that combines beauty and function as well as health. This systematic review aims to analyze the recent use and patient satisfaction of DSD and to show the recent advances in DSD. A thorough literature search was conducted across the online databases for articles about the implementation of digital smile analysis in dentistry. The articles that were published between 2013 and 2023 on DSD were selected which included randomized and non-randomized trials and observational studies covering the effectiveness, advantages, and patients' opinions about the treatment. The National Institutes of Health tool was applied for bias assessment. Ten studies were selected to address the use of DSD in dentistry based on the inclusion criteria. The findings from these studies suggest that DSD is useful in improving communication, reducing working time, minimizing errors, enhancing patient satisfaction, and providing clinical adequacy for final prosthetic pieces, indicating the usefulness of this approach in dental procedures. Smile designing using digital technologies has the potential to improve dental aesthetics and treatment procedures while showcasing their reliability and clinical effectiveness.

Mandibular advancement devices (MADs) remain a popular non-invasive treatment modality for the management of obstructive sleep apnea (OSA). However, the occlusal side effects from long-term therapy may result in poor patient compliance and patient drop-outs. Hence, knowledge of the possible side effects of these devices on occlusion is necessary. This article attempts to systematically review the evidence available in support of the possible long-term effects of mandibular advancement therapy on occlusion in adult sleep apnea patients. A detailed search was conducted for unpublished and published literature and their references in various electronic databases. A grey literature search was also performed. Studies until June 30, 2022, were selected. Randomized controlled trials, non-randomized trials, and cohort studies investigating the occlusal side effects of MADs for the treatment of snoring or OSA with a follow-up of at least four years were included. Study selection, data extraction, and risk of bias assessment were performed individually and in duplicate. The risk of bias was assessed by Cochrane tools for randomized and non-randomized studies. Fourteen studies were selected for the final qualitative analysis. The side effects reported were upper incisor retroclination, lower incisor proclination, decreased overjet and overbite, and change in the total occlusal contact area. The review concludes that long-term MAD therapy has statistically and clinically significant effects on occlusion.

Aim: The aim of the present study was to assess the speech analysis in acquired maxillary defect patients treated with maxillary obturator. Materials and Methods: Total of 16 patients were considered in the study. The age group of these patients ranged from 40 to 75 years with a mean age of 59.5 years, irrespective of their gender. The surgical obturator was fabricated using self-cure acrylic. The surgical obturator was delivered immediately after surgery. After a healing period of about 2 weeks, the surgical obturator was replaced by an interim prosthesis. This was processed with the help of heat-cure polymethylmethacrylate. The total number of patients was divided into two groups, namely, (A) Definitive obturator group and (B) Interim obturator group. The speech intelligibility (SI), was analyzed. Results: The mean scores for SI before prosthesis in definitive and interim groups were 19.13 ± 3.22 and 19.87 ± 1.72, respectively. This was increased after prosthesis insertion to 24.38 ± 1.30 and 22.37 ± 1.18, which further increased after adaptation period of 2 months to 28.75 ± 1.28 and 24.62 ± 1.59 in two groups. Conclusion: The present study concluded that speech was severely affected by maxillary resection and that rehabilitation with maxillary obturator was successful in restoring these aspects of speech.

AIM: The aim of this study was to evaluate whether there is any consistent relationship between interalar distance and six maxillary anterior teeth in two ethnic groups. MATERIALS AND METHODS: Two hundred subjects (Assamese 100 and Nyishi 100) of different age and sex ranging from 18 to 33 years were identified for this study. The distance between two widest points marked on the alae of nose was measured by means of sliding digital caliper. Statistical analysis of variance was the testing method to determine whether the nasal width and intercanine distance were different in various racial groups. RESULTS: The mean nasal width dimension in Assamese group was 36.38 mm (range 28.55-50.00 mm). The mean nasal width dimension in Nyishi group was 35.73 mm (range 31.34-41.90 mm). For the nasal width, no significant difference was observed between two races. For the canine cusp tip to cusp tip distance, the mean value of Assamese subjects was 43.63 mm (range 39.02-50.02 mm), whereas the Nyishi presented 41.77 mm (range 36.69-47.05 mm). CONCLUSION: For the two racial groups studied, the measurements of the interalar width showed a weak correlation with the canine to canine distance, not sufficiently high to be used as a predictive factor. It suggests to select wider artificial teeth. Practitioners can use ethnic norms as guides, not absolute values.

PURPOSE: Variation of dimensions of the nasopalatine canal and anterior maxillary bone thickness vary in relation to age, gender, edentulism, and ethnicity; thorough knowledge with regard to these landmarks is of vital importance prior to surgical procedures such as implant placement and local anesthesia in the anterior maxilla. Cone beam computerized tomography (CBCT) aids in accurate treatment planning in such situations. SUBJECTS AND METHODS: A total of 300 participants were selected by the inclusion and exclusion criteria. CBCT was performed with Hyperion X9 CBCT Scanner. Images were reconstructed from the CBCT data using NNT image reconstruction software and visualized using multi-planar resolution screen. The dimensions of the nasopalatine foramen (NPF), the incisive canal (IC) and foramen, and anterior maxillary bone thickness were measured. RESULTS: The mean diameter of NPF was found to be 3.27 mm, incisive foramen (IF) was 3.62 mm, IC was 2.12 mm. The average length of the IC was 10.66 mm. The IF was located at a mean distance of 13.81 mm away from the most anteroinferior point of the cortical plate of the labial bone of the maxilla. The anterior maxillary bone was the thickest at the nasal spine level (10.94 mm), and was the narrowest at lower labial alveolus (7.16 mm). The average anterior maxillary bone thickness was found to be 8.36 mm. CONCLUSION: Within the limitations of the study, it was found that found that gender and age are important factors that affected the characteristics of the IC and the amount of bone anterior to it.

STATEMENT OF PROBLEM: Acrylic resins have been in the center stage of Prosthodontics for more than half a century. The flexural fatigue failure of denture base materials is the primary mode of clinical failure. Hence there is a need for superior physical and mechanical properties. PURPOSE: This in vitro study compared the transverse strength of specimens of thermopressed injection-molded and conventional compression-molded polymethylmethacrylate polymers and examined the morphology and microstructure of fractured acrylic specimens. MATERIALS AND METHODS: The following denture base resins were examined: Brecrystal (Thermopressed injection-molded, modified polymethylmethacrylate) and Pyrax (compression molded, control group). Specimens of each material were tested according to the American Society for Testing and Materials standard D790-03 for flexural strength testing of reinforced plastics and subsequently examined under SEM. The data was analyzed with Student unpaired t test. RESULTS: Flexural strength of Brecrystal (82.08 ± 1.27 MPa) was significantly higher than Pyrax (72.76 ± 0.97 MPa). The tested denture base materials fulfilled the requirements regarding flexural strength (>65 MPa). The scanning electron microscopy image of Brecrystal revealed a ductile fracture with crazing. The fracture pattern of control group specimens exhibited poorly defined crystallographic planes with a high degree of disorganization. CONCLUSION: Flexural strength of Brecrystal was significantly higher than the control group. Brecrystal showed a higher mean transverse strength value of 82.08 ± 1.27 MPa and a more homogenous pattern at microscopic level. Based on flexural strength properties and handling characteristics, Brecrystal may prove to be an useful alternative to conventional denture base resins.

The demand for esthetic restorations has resulted in an increased use of dental ceramics for anterior and posterior restorations. A few decades ago, all-ceramic restorations were restricted to treatment in the anterior region, but now all-ceramic restorations can be made anywhere in the dentition. The properties of traditional ceramic materials, however, have limited their use to single crowns; larger restorations have been inadvisable because of insufficient strength. In attempts to meet the requirements for dental materials and improve strength and toughness, several new ceramic materials and techniques have been developed during the past few decades The paper reviews the current literature on dental zirconia with respect to survival, properties, marginal fit, cementation, esthetics and suggests clinical recommendations for their use.

The art of maxillofacial prosthetics restores esthetics and function in patients with gross developmental or acquired defects of face and helps them to restore hope and ambition to lead a useful life. This valuable service provided by maxillofacial prosthodontist lifts the morale of the patient and thus aids in physical well being and quality of life. Diagnosis and treatment planning should include attention to each detail prior to rehabilitation process. This paper describes a clinical case of mid face defect due to basal cell carcinoma, rehabilitated with facial prosthesis and intraoral obturator.
